Skewness specifically measures the asymmetry of a probability distribution. When analyzing a dataset, skewness provides insight into whether the data points are distributed more heavily to one side of the average than the other. A distribution can be positively skewed, indicating that there are a larger number of data points on the left side of the distribution and a few unusually high values pulling the tail to the right. Conversely, a negatively skewed distribution has more data points on the right side with a few low values extending the tail to the left.

Understanding skewness is essential in data analysis because it helps to identify how the average might be affected by extreme values, which can influence interpretation and statistical findings. This characteristic of the distribution is critical, particularly when assessing normality, as many statistical tests assume that data distributions are symmetric.
